/linux-socket-cpp-server

利用C++把之前的socket重新封装成类,按照面对对象**编写,增加异常类,epoll,多线程,读写锁,然后完成一个比较完善聊天室,增加心跳包

Primary LanguageC++

linux-socket-cpp-server

将linux C socket编程的代码使用C++封装

好几年没有更新,现在有时间就在整理github,将自己的所使用的记录,不仅可以帮助别人,对自己也是非常大的提升

之前的README简介,等整理之后再梳理

利用C++把之前的socket重新封装成类,按照面对对象**编写,简单易用,增加异常类,使用epoll,多线程,读写锁,文件传输等等,逐步增加功能,然后完成一个比较完善以后可重用的聊天室。在对应文件夹下面是逐步完成的功能,都可以运行,都有各自的README和Makefile,再继续完善中。。。。。。。。。。。。。。。。。。。。。。

再次对于TCP心跳包的实现简单的实例,而且对于一场情况,服务端和客户端异常也有了一定的了解